This time I won't loose it...
I lost the car adapter for my Magellan. I don't know how, I just did.
Sadly, going to the Magellan website wasn't helpful in getting just the one thing. Thankfully there is Amazon.
I've used this for a little over a year now and it's still working fine. The item well constructed, it's survived getting "accidentally" flung from the car and onto pavement a few times. (I don't give that person rides anymore.)
There aren't many options if you're looking for a replacement charger, but you won't regret getting this one. I can tell you that much.
EDIT: After a little over a year the end of the charger fell off. I fished out the pieces from the charging socket and was able to plug the charger in and it still worked! Once I was at my destination I was able to screw the parts that had come off back on. It seems that when I unplug the charger I have a tendency to twist a bit, which little by little unscrewed the rings on the end. The charger still works just fine, but now I always make sure to periodically check the top is secure.

Replace coiled cord
I bought this because the coiled cords on my GPS put to much tension on the cigarette lighter cord where the cord goes into the GPS and caused the wires to break and short out. This hasn't been a problem since I put this cord on. It is also longer so it isn't in the way so much of the gear shift and steering wheel since the GPS is always mounted in front of the steering wheel just below eye level or to the left of the steering wheel so the old coiled cord was always in the way.
